History for April 9

History for April 9 - On-This-Day.com 
Tom Lehrer 1928 - Songwriter
  • 1682 - Robert La Salle claimed the lower Mississippi River and all lands that touch it for France.
  • 1865 - At Appomattox Court House, Virginia, General Robert E. Lee surrendered his Confederate Army to Union General Ulysses S. Grant in the parlor of Wilmer McClean's home. Grant allowed Rebel officers to keep their sidearms and permitted soldiers to keep their horses and mules. Though there were still Confederate armies in the field, the war was officially over. The four years of fighting had killed 360,000 Union troops and 260,000 Confederate troops.
  • 1867 - The U.S. Senate ratified the treaty with Russia that purchased the territory of Alaska by one vote.
  • 1942 - In the Battle of Bataan, American and Filipino forces were overwhelmed by the Japanese Army.
  • 1947 - 169 people were killed and 1,300 were injured by a series of tornadoes in Texas, Oklahoma and Kansas.
  • 1959 - NASA announced the selection of America's first seven astronauts.
  • 1967 - The first Boeing 737 was rolled out for use.

2 Wonderful stories!-----The High School Kids from Kansas Who Found the Female Schindler - Intellectual Takeout

Sendler’s story made history come alive for a handful of girls from Kansas who learned to apply the lessons of the past to their present struggles. - Annie Holmquist
...a handful of girls from Uniontown High School who introduced the world to Irena Sendler, the female version of Oskar Schindler, of Schindler’s List fame...
As student Megan Felt explains, Sendler’s name intrigued the girls in her history project group. 
Yet despite extensive searching, they were unable to find out much about her, due to Communist suppression of the story after the war. Megan Felt remembers:
“Irena’s story was very much a light in my life, something that gave me encouragement that I need as a 14-year-old, that if she could walk into the Warsaw ghetto every day, not even being 5 feet tall, walking pass the German officers with a child sedated in a gunny sack over her shoulder saying, ‘They are dead from disease, I’m going to go get rid of the body,’ what if the baby would have whimpered a cry? She would have been shot immediately along with the child. … So, Irena’s story, I think very much impacted all of us in a very special, deep way.”
In other words, Sendler’s story made history come alive for a handful of girls from Kansas who learned to apply the lessons of the past to their present struggles.

'Equity' Cameras Go Live in California - If You're Not Low Income, Prepare to Pay

'Equity' Cameras Go Live in California - If You're Not Low Income, Prepare to Pay: 

San Francisco launched a controversial new traffic camera program through which residents with low incomes or receiving government assistance will receive substantial discounts in fines. City authorities turned on 33 new cameras last month, according to KABC-TV in Los Angeles, yet they will not give out citations for the first two months of the program. Instead, drivers will receive warnings during that time. Once citations do start, however, the income level of the driver will determine how much he or she will pay.

There Are Signs of a Category 5 Housing Crisis Forming and Coming Straight For Us

The tentacles of a homeowners insurance crisis are far-reaching - Eric Salzman
If there was ever a “canary in the coal mine” moment for the next housing crisis, it’s that mortgage and insurance giant Fannie Mae maintains a secret mortgage blacklist.
The Wall Street Journal broke the news on March 17 that Fannie Mae keeps a blacklist that includes condo associations it believes have too little property insurance or need to make critical building repairs. 
According to the Journal, it’s a list that every major lender pays attention to.
  • In other words, if you’re buying a condo in a building on that list, you’re likely not going to get a loan. 
  • However, the insurance “canary” isn’t just about condo buildings.

History for April 8

History for April 8 - On-This-Day.com 
Seymore Hersh 1937 - Investigative reporter
  • 1513 - Explorer Juan Ponce de Leon claimed Florida for Spain.
  • 1913 - The Seventeenth amendment was ratified, requiring direct election of senators.
  • 1935 - The Works Progress Administration was approved by the U.S. Congress.
  • 1952 - U.S. President Truman seized steel mills to prevent a nationwide strike.
  • 1962 - Bay of Pigs invaders got thirty years imprisonment in Cuba.
  • 1986 - Clint Eastwood was elected mayor of Carmel, CA.
  • 2001 - Microsoft Corp. released Internet Explorer 6.0.
